If the product is operated with the bumper bolt removed, the piston may hit the head cover and cause damage to the cylinder. In addition, if tightened without the nut, the piston seal may get caught in the leveled part of the tube, resulting in damage. The adjustable stroke range of the bumper bolt is 0 to -5 mm for the standard stroke.

The discharge valve may not be closing properly due to a build-up of foreign matter, or air may be leaking due to the deterioration or damage of the sealant. Remove the case from the body, fill it with some water and a small amount of neutral detergent, and try sloshing it around inside. If the air leakage stops, it can be used again.

If consumption on the outlet side stops for a long time, the pressure on the outlet side may gradually increase. Consider installing a pressure relief valve, etc., as necessary.
Note) Even if the regulator has a relief mechanism, there is a slight difference between the relief start pressure and the set pressure, so the pressure may increase by that difference.

If 2 booster regulators of the same size are installed in series, the supply flow rate to the second VBA may be insufficient, and the pressure may not be increased to the required level.
If the use of 2 booster regulators in series is desired, assuming that the outlet flow rate will be 1/2 and 1/2, check whether a VBA40A followed by a VBA20A can be used.
